APPLICATIONS: 1-Chloroisoquinoline-4-carbonitrile serves as a specialized intermediate in pharmaceutical research. Its 1-chloroisoquinoline-4-carbonitrile structure enables diverse reactivity patterns, including nucleophilic substitution at the chloro position and electrophilic substitution at the isoquinoline ring. In medicinal chemistry, it is used to develop bioactive molecules targeting kinases, proteases, and G protein-coupled receptors. The nitrile group can be hydrolyzed to a carboxylic acid or reduced to an amine for further functionalization. This compound also functions as a building block in the synthesis of fluorescent dyes and bioconjugation reagents.
